Originally Posted by dylanmarsh
World Series:
God's Team over Astros in one of the best Series since the early 90s. 4-3
You are picking the Yankees to win it all?
This question comes from one who is fairly sure that Damon, Schilling and a few others just might have sold their souls to the devil to win last year.
Also, could you imagine if the Cards lost the series to another team that hadn't won for like 80 years?
My pick would probably be cards vs yanks or angels.